carmstein’s Reviews > The Eyes Are the Best Part > Status Update

carmstein
carmstein is on page 21 of 278
13 hours, 43 min ago
The Eyes Are the Best Part

flag

carmstein’s Previous Updates

carmstein
carmstein is on page 19 of 278
Jan 19, 2026 10:41AM
The Eyes Are the Best Part


No comments have been added yet.